What is a Private Psychiatrist?
A private psychiatrist is a certified medical doctor who specializes in mental health issues. Unlike their NHS counterparts, private psychiatrists offer assessments and treatments through private practice. They are trained to detect and treat numerous mental health conditions, ranging from anxiety and depression to more complicated conditions like schizophrenia and bipolar condition.

The Costs Involved
When thinking about private psychiatric services, understanding the potential costs is crucial. Charges for consultations can differ commonly based upon elements such as area, psychiatrist experience, and treatment intricacy.
ServiceTypical Cost (₤)Initial Assessment₤ 200 - ₤ 500Follow-up Consultation₤ 100 - ₤ 250Medication Management₤ 50 - ₤ 200 per prescriptionTreatment Sessions₤ 80 - ₤ 150 per hour
While these costs can accumulate, lots of people might find the investment worthwhile for faster and more specific care. Additionally, some medical insurance plans may cover the expenses related to private psychiatric care.
How to Find a Private Psychiatrist
Discovering the best private psychiatrist can feel frustrating, however here are some steps to assist while doing so:
Research Online: Several online directories list [private psychiatrist prices](https://hack.allmende.io/s/MOrFHrTsi) psychiatrists based upon place, specialties, or client reviews.
Ask for Recommendations: Friends, household, or primary care doctors may provide beneficial referrals based on their experiences.
Examine Credentials: Ensure that the psychiatrist is registered with the General Medical Council (GMC) and has appropriate qualifications and experience.
Think about Specialization: Depending on your mental health issues, you might wish to find a psychiatrist who focuses on specific locations such as dependency, injury, or child and adolescent psychiatry.
Arrange an Initial Consultation: Many psychiatrists provide an initial assessment; take this opportunity to determine their method, style, and whether you feel comfortable with them.
